Abstract

Suatu persamaan panas balik (backward heat equation) merupakan salah satu persamaan differensial yang linier, dan dapat diselesaikan dengan cara numerik. Hal ini disebabkan karena panas yang telah berdifusi tidak dapat kembali ke titik awal. Oleb sebab itu, diperlukan banyak pendekatan dan teknik untuk menyelesaikan persamaan panas balik (backward heat equation) tersebut. Dari berbagai macam metode numerik yang ada, dalam Tugas Akhir ini digunakan metode Beda Hingga Maju dalam menyelesaikan persamaan panas balik (backward heat equation) terse but. Setelah proses diskritisasi, maka akan dihasilkan sebuah matriks dari persamaan panas balik tersebut. Selanjutnya, matriks tersebut disimulasikan ke dalam program

A backward heat equation is a linear differential equation that can be solved numerically. This is because heat that has diffused cannot return to its starting point. Therefore, various approaches and techniques are required to solve the backward heat equation. Of the various numerical methods available, this final project uses the Forward Finite Difference method to solve the backward heat equation. After the discretization process, a matrix of the backward heat equation is generated. This matrix is ​​then simulated in a program
